Мой маршрутизатор использует dnsmasq. В моем dnsmasq.conf я пишу: address=/#/127.0.0.1
чтобы к resolv любой домен к моему локальному серверу.Работает.
Теперь я хотел бы сделать возможным присоединиться к www.google.com. Любой другой домен "перенаправляется" к моему локальному.
это корректно?
address=/#/127.0.0.1
address=/google.com/#
Или я должен сделать elsehow, или я должен обеспечить IP google.com?
Большое спасибо
You're close. Вторая строка должна быть server=
.
address=/#/127.0.0.1
server=/google.com/#
В то время как address
означает "Решать этот домен и его субдомены по этому адресу", server
означает "Попросите этого сервера имен разрешить этот домен и его субдомены". Директива server
поддерживает #
во второй позиции, что означает "сервер по умолчанию".
Более подробную информацию смотрите в man-странице dnsmasq
. Ищите -сервер
или --адрес
.